What "classic warm soft" truly means outside

People commonly use the expression freely, but in technique, traditional warm soft lights typically fall in the reduced shade temperature level array, typically around 2200K to 3000K depending on the application. On paper, that appears technological. Face to face, it means the light has a mild amber or gold character as opposed to a crisp blue-white cast.

That difference matters extra outdoors than it performs in a showroom. Lots of external surface areas are textured, matte, uneven, or reflective in irregular methods. Brick, cedar, natural rock, repainted trim, stucco, and asphalt shingles all respond differently to fabricated light. Warm tones often tend to take out depth and gentleness in those products. Cooler temperature levels usually overemphasize comparison and make surfaces feel flatter or harsher.

A homeowner could not state, "The 2700K outcome complements the touches in the sedimentary rock veneer." They are more probable to claim, "That appears like home." That reaction is the genuine factor these lights endure.

Classic cozy soft lights also align with just how the human eye expects domestic spaces to take care of dark. Restaurants, hospitality spaces, and high-end outside living areas learned this a long period of time ago. If the objective is comfort, heat wins.

Warm light normally looks much better on common outside materials

This is among the least extravagant yet most practical reasons for the enduring appeal of warm lights. The majority of domestic outsides in The United States and Canada are developed from products that take advantage of warmth.

Brick is a clear example. Red, brownish, and earth-toned block can look rich and layered under warm light. Under cooler light, the exact same block can shed its deepness and drift towards a washed-out or muddy look. All-natural stone typically acts similarly. Instead of highlighting the variation within the rock, cooler lighting can flatten it or make specific cuts show up also stark.

Wood, whether natural or tarnished, usually improves under cozy lighting. The grain reads more normally. The finish looks willful instead of completely dry. Painted home siding, particularly creams, taupes, eco-friendlies, and softer blues, additionally tends to hold its shade better under cozy light. By contrast, trendy white can press most of those tones right into a grayer, thinner look.

Metal coatings matter too. Bronze, black iron, aged brass, and copper all pair naturally with warm light. Those combinations really feel coherent because the fixture style and the light color are informing the exact same story.

The performance situation for warm lighting

Aesthetic choice gets most of the interest, but there is a practical side also. Warm outside illumination can be less complicated to deal with because it often tends to lower perceived harshness and glow. That does not imply reduced outcome or inadequate exposure. It suggests beneficial light directed in a manner that really feels comfortable.

Brightness and shade temperature level are not the very same thing, though people typically treat them as if they are. A well-placed 2700K fixture can give outstanding pathway lighting. A 4000K component of comparable outcome might feel brighter, but it can also really feel even more glaring, especially if checked out directly from the street or from a seated exterior area.

This matters on decks, outdoor patios, and exterior kitchen areas where individuals spend time close to the source of light. It additionally matters for older home owners, that can be more conscious glow and comparison. In those instances, warm lights commonly develops a more usable exterior environment due to the fact that the eye can relax.

That claimed, warm is not constantly the answer

Professional judgment indicates acknowledging the edge instances. Some homes gain from a layered method as opposed to a solitary shade temperature level everywhere.

Security illumination around side backyards, garage workplace, trash units, or utility zones might need a lot more neutral or a little cooler light for quality and job visibility. Coastal contemporary homes with very pale finishes sometimes take care of a restrained 3000K establishing far better than an ultra-warm 2200K tone. Snow-heavy regions can likewise alter assumption. Light reflected off snow appears brighter and cooler to the eye, so a temperature level that looks best in summer might need dimming modifications in winter.

There is additionally the issue of over-warming. Exceptionally brownish-yellow light can start to really feel theatrical if it is too solid or applied everywhere. The goal is softness, not sepia. In many property settings, the pleasant spot is a balanced warm white, not an exaggerated vintage effect.

Good outside illumination layout solves these concerns by dealing with the home as a composition. The front facade, pathways, amusing areas, and service areas might each need different outputs or component shielding, even if they stay within a typically cozy palette.

The duty of color making and why it often obtains overlooked

Color temperature level obtains most of the discussion since it is easy to see and simple to market. Color providing issues just as much. A cozy component with inadequate shade making can still make rock, plants, and paint look lifeless. A high-grade cozy LED, on the other hand, discloses subtle tones that make a home look even more expensive.

This is one factor deal components disappoint. They might advertise the right warmth, however the real visual outcome can be sloppy. Skin tones at the front entrance look much less all-natural. Plants shed variation. Timber tones show up flatter than they should.

For home owners investing in Permanent Vacation Lights or a broader Long-term LED Lighting Installment, this issues with time. If the lights are on nearly every evening, tiny visual shortcomings end up being really recognizable. High quality is not practically longevity or app features. It is likewise regarding whether the light itself feels great to live with.
